Norwegian Travelers Shift Preferences Toward Europe Amid Global Instability

Shifting Travel Patterns in Norway

Recent industry data indicates a marked change in the travel habits of Norwegian citizens. As geopolitical tensions persist in various parts of the Middle East, travel agencies and booking platforms in Norway have observed a significant decrease in demand for vacations in that region. Travelers are increasingly prioritizing safety and stability when planning their holidays, leading to a reallocation of travel budgets toward more traditional European destinations.

The Rise of European Destinations

As interest in Middle Eastern travel wanes, European countries have seen a corresponding surge in popularity among Norwegian tourists. Data suggests that travelers are seeking destinations perceived as stable and familiar. Key findings include:

  • Italy remains a top-tier choice, favored for its cultural heritage and established tourism infrastructure.
  • Croatia has experienced a consistent rise in interest, becoming a preferred alternative for those seeking Mediterranean coastal experiences.
  • Other Mediterranean nations are also seeing increased booking volumes compared to previous years.

Industry Perspective on Safety

Travel experts note that the current trend is driven by a heightened awareness of international security environments. A representative from a major Norwegian travel agency stated, 'Our customers are currently placing a premium on predictability and safety, which is steering them toward well-established European routes.' This sentiment reflects a broader trend where risk aversion is playing a more prominent role in consumer decision-making within the travel sector.

Looking Ahead

While the tourism landscape remains dynamic, the current preference for European destinations is expected to persist through the upcoming travel seasons. Industry analysts suggest that unless there is a significant shift in the geopolitical climate, the trend of favoring destinations within the European continent will likely continue to dominate Norwegian outbound travel statistics for the foreseeable future.
